tmnxSyncIfTimingSystemQltyLevel

TIMETRA-CHASSIS-MIB · .1.3.6.1.4.1.6527.3.1.2.2.3.11.1.53

Object

The value of tmnxSyncIfTimingSystemQltyLevel indicates the quality
level of the system timing reference.  This is normally the quality
level of the selected timing reference.  If no timing reference has
been selected, it indicates the freerun/holdover quality of the
system.
